About the author

ABBY WAMBACH is a two-time Olympic gold medalist, FIFA World Cup Champion, and six-time winner of the U.S. Soccer Athlete of the Year award. An activist for equality and inclusion, she is the #1 New York Times bestselling author of WOLFPACK and author of WOLFPACK: YOUNG READERS EDITION, an instant New York Times bestseller. She is a co-host of the award-winning WE CAN DO HARD THINGS podcast with her wife Glennon Doyle and sister Amanda Doyle, and the host of Abby's Places on ESPN+. Abby is also a founder and part-owner of Angel City FC, the first majority-female-owned soccer team in history, and is a member of the Board of Directors for the non-profit organization Together Rising. Abby lives in California with her wife, Glennon Doyle, and their children.
